44-13-102 . Federal forfeitures deposited in account. Except as provided in 46-23-1032 , property and money forfeited under federal law and provided to the state by the federal government to support state and local law enforcement programs must be deposited to the special law enforcement assistance account established in 44-13-101 . An amount up to $125,000 each fiscal year is statutorily appropriated, as provided in 17-7-502 , to the attorney general for the support of state and local law enforcement programs. Any expenditure in excess of $125,000 each fiscal year requires approval through budget amendment, as provided in Title 17, chapter 7, part 4.

Legislative History
En. Sec. 2, Ch. 625, L. 1985; amd. Sec. 3, Ch. 690, L. 1991; amd. Sec. 2, Ch. 219, L. 1995.
